Abstract

<P>P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a packing box which is capable of omitting any member or any labor during the packing and sealing, easily attaching/detaching a lid, easily taking in/taking out articles, and reducing the cost by the efficient manufacture. <P>SOLUTION: The packing box includes an upper lid part 10 and a lower box part 20 and stores articles therein. Hooking holes 22 are provided in a pair of side walls 21 opposite to each other in the lower box part 20. Resilient projecting piece parts 12 are provided on inner sides of a pair of side walls 11 opposite to each other in the upper lid part 10. The upper lid part 10 is externally housed over the lower box part 20 so as to allow the resilient projecting piece parts 12 to be advanced in the hooking holes 22 and hooked thereto. The resilient projecting piece parts 12 are evacuated from the hooking holes 22 by holding a lower end of the upper lid part 10. <P>COPYRIGHT: (C)2009,JPO&INPIT

With reference to FIG. 3, the case where the said upper cover part 10 is fitted to the lower box part 20 is demonstrated.
Now, as shown in the left diagram of FIG. 3, when the upper lid portion 10 is put on the lower box portion 20 and lowered, the elastic projection piece portion 12 has its folding angle θ reduced against its elastic biasing force. In this state, the tip 12c of the elastic protruding piece 12 (hanging piece 12b) descends while abutting against the side surface of the side wall 11 of the lower box portion 20.
When the upper lid part 10 is almost completely covered with the lower box part 20 (the right figure in FIG. 3), the tip 12c of the elastic protrusion part 12 (the hooking piece 12b) is the hooking hole 22 of the lower box part 20. And the tip 12c advances into the latching hole 22 by the urging force of the elastic projecting piece 12 and is latched to each other. In this state, the upper lid portion 10 is fitted (externally fitted) to the lower box portion 20 and cannot be removed.

次に図4を参照して、上蓋部10を開蓋する場合を説明する。
開蓋に際しては、作業者が上蓋部10の前記一対の側壁11の下端11aを手Hで握ることになる。このとき、前記上蓋部10の一対の側壁11と前記下箱部20の一対の側壁21との間の空間Sに指が入って、前記弾性突片部12の握持片12aを一緒に握ることになる。即ち、上蓋部10の下端を握り持つ動作を行うと、その動作によって同時に弾性突片部12の握持部12aを握ることとなる。これによって前記弾性突片部12がその付勢力に抗して角度θを縮小される結果、前記掛止片12bが掛止孔22から後退されて、その掛け止めが解除される。よって作業者は、そのまま上蓋部10を上方に持ち上げることで、特別な手操作等をすることなく、上蓋部10を開蓋することができる。
Next, with reference to FIG. 4, the case where the upper cover part 10 is opened is demonstrated.
When opening the lid, the operator holds the lower end 11 a of the pair of side walls 11 of the upper lid portion 10 with the hand H. At this time, a finger enters the space S between the pair of side walls 11 of the upper lid part 10 and the pair of side walls 21 of the lower box part 20, and grips the gripping pieces 12a of the elastic protruding piece part 12 together. It will be. That is, when an operation of gripping the lower end of the upper lid portion 10 is performed, the gripping portion 12a of the elastic protruding piece portion 12 is simultaneously gripped by the operation. As a result, the elastic projecting piece 12 is reduced in angle θ against its urging force, so that the latching piece 12b is retracted from the latching hole 22 and the latching is released. Therefore, the operator can open the upper lid portion 10 without performing a special manual operation or the like by lifting the upper lid portion 10 as it is.

With the configuration as described above, the packing box of the present invention can be obtained by merely fitting the upper lid portion 10 to the lower box portion 20, so that the elastic protruding piece portion 12 of the upper lid portion 10 and the latching hole of the lower box portion 20 are provided. 22, the lid is not opened even if the upper lid portion 10 is lifted, and the lower box portion 20 is hooked and fixed to hold the sealed state.
Thus, the upper lid portion 10 does not come off without binding with a PP band, string, rope, or the like, which has been performed in conventional packaging, and the items inside the box can be protected to prevent dirt and the like.
Further, when the lid is opened, the operator only holds the lower end 11 a of the side wall 11 of the upper lid portion 10, so that the latching state between the elastic protruding piece portion 12 (the latching piece 12 b) and the latching hole 22 is achieved. At the same time, the top lid 10 can be removed as it is, so the lid can be opened very easily and easily, and it is very easy to load and unload articles without having to untie the straps and bands. Can take. Of course, it is a useful thing that can be used repeatedly as a packing box.
